ホームページ > ウェブフロントエンド > CSSチュートリアル > トニック(コンポーネントフレームワーク)

トニック(コンポーネントフレームワーク)

Joseph Gordon-Levitt
リリース: 2025-03-19 10:43:11
オリジナル
546 人が閲覧しました

トニック(コンポーネントフレームワーク)

軽量のフレームワークであるトニックは、より直感的な構文を提供することにより、Webコンポーネントの使用を簡素化します。クラス、HTMLテンプレートリテラル、および有用なユーティリティを使用して、コンポーネントの作成を合理化します。結果?反応コンポーネントに非常に似ていると感じるコンポーネントですが、複雑なビルドプロセスや特殊なツールを必要としません。

これは、シンプルなHello World and Counterの例です(詳細は簡潔に省略されています)。多数の追加の例が別のリポジトリで利用でき、強壮剤機能をフレームワークと設計システムリソースの両方として提供しています。

LIT(Googleの積極的にサポートされているフレームワーク)と同様ですが、トニックは明確なアプローチを提供します。比較のために、LITを使用したHello Worldとカウンターの例も提供されています(Brevityの詳細は省略されています)。

別の候補であるPetite-Vueは、単純なHello World and Counter(Brevityのために省略された詳細)も示しています。その宣言的なHTMLアプローチは、その単純さのために際立っています。

ただし、これらのフレームワークの選択は、機能、構文、設計哲学、サイズなどのさまざまな要因に依存します。 JavaScriptサイズを簡単に比較すると、次のことが明らかになります。

  • 強壮剤:5.1 kb
  • 点灯:12.6 kb
  • 小柄:8.1 kb

3つすべてが非常にコンパクトです。それぞれの広範な実世界のプロジェクト経験が不足していますが、合理化された性質とビルドステップの欠如は魅力的です。

ビデオウォークスルーに興味​​がありますか?

これらのフレームワークの包括的な比較は、ビデオで入手できます(リンク省略)。

以上がトニック(コンポーネントフレームワーク)の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

このウェブサイトの声明
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。
人気のチュートリアル
詳細>
最新のダウンロード
詳細>
ウェブエフェクト
公式サイト
サイト素材
フロントエンドテンプレート